Course Curriculum Overview

2

Thermodynamics, machine design, kinetics of material and fluid mechanics provides a strong foundation of mechanical engineering principles. The curriculum seems pretty nice. But it includes some topics that have no practical use in our jobs. The teaching method should be improved by using modern facilities. And sometimes teacher comes and finishes the lecture by reading pdf only. They should use blackboard to explain some concepts. The exams here come back every 45 days. We have 2 mid sem and one end sem exam. It becomes very hectic sometimes. The difficulty level is moderate. You can easily cover one subject preparation in 4-5 days.

Internships Opportunities

4

Infosys, Yamaha, TCS, Wipro, LnT , Maruti Suzuki, BHEL, Siemens etc offered internship in NIT kurukshetra. These companies offer roles like software engineer, machine design, cyber analyst etc. These companies offered internships with stipend. And there are many more internship which are off campus and many students did unpaid internships in social working NGOs.

Placement Experience

2.5

Our college provides average placement. Students are eligible for placement from seventh semester ( the starting of fourth year). 1086 students registered for placement, out of which 851 were eligible and out of which 405 got placed. The highest on campus placement package is 61 lakhs grabed by a computer engineering student. And the average package is 8 lakhs. 37.3% students get placed this year. Fees and Financial Aid

The tution fee is moderate here as compared to other colleges. But it has many more miscellaneous charges. Miscellaneous charges are as equal to tution fees. The complete cost of my education including tution, service fees, and mess- hostel fee is about INR 6 lakhs after OBC reservation benefit. There are many scholarships that are provided by our college. For example: RICK-71 , RICK-69 etc. These scholarships are provided by alumnis of our college. They provide full tution fee waiver. Campus Life

4.5

Our college encourages balanced student life by engagement in events , clubs and societies. Our cultural fests are Confluence held in October, Utsav held in September last year. Our technical fest is techspradha held in February. You can easily acces books and journals any time. The library staff is very co operative. Here in NIT kurukshetra, every classroom has a smart board and projector. Teachers use these facilities to make it easy to understand. Our institute also has a sports fest named CITUS in which student of other NITs come and compete with each other. We have a Gymkhana in sports complex area. Hostel Facilities

3.5

Hostel facility are above average here. In my hostel room, I am provided with a fan , a table, a bed and an almirah. All rooms have attached balcony. But the mess food quality depends on the hostel. Not all hostel have same food quality. My first year hostel was H-6 (Fanibhushan) . It has very bad food quality. Menu remain changing on the decision of mess committee. Registration process for hostel was very easy. Just fill a form and payment the semester fee and your registration will be completed.

Admission

There admission process took aur 7-8 hours. For admission, students have to get good rank in JEE Mains exam. For my course, the closing rank is AIR 40K after reservation benefit. And I scored about 97 percentile in JEE Mains. JEE mains takes place 2 times a year. 1st session is in January and second is on April. JEE mains is a moderate level exam . It's not as much difficult as JEE advanced. In admission process, the staff should be active. Faculty

2.5

The faculty to student ratio is good here in NIT kurukshetra. We have never faced cancellation of lectures due to shortage of facilities. But the faculty here is boring. They don't use exciting stuff that much. They opt old fashioned teaching style. We can interact with the teachers only during working hours offline. But online, we can interact with them any time. They are always ready to help us.
